心脏磁共振延迟强化定量评估二尖瓣病患心肌纤维化的临床价值

Clinical value of quantitative assessment of myocardial fibrosis using cardiac magnetic resonance late gadolinium enhancement in patients with mitral valve disease

【摘要】 目的 探讨心脏磁共振延迟强化技术(CMR-LGE)定量评估二尖瓣病变患者心肌纤维化的临床价值,并比较不同病变类型患者的纤维化特征与心功能关系。方法 收集2013年1月至2019年11月期间就诊于四川大学华西医院的二尖瓣病变患者105例,经筛选后纳入58例单纯性二尖瓣病变患者(二尖瓣狭窄27例,二尖瓣反流31例),同时纳入42例健康对照者。所有患者进行心脏磁共振检查,使用CMR-LGE延迟强化图像,通过Cvi42软件定量评估左心室心肌纤维化程度,分析其节段分布特征及与心功能、心肌应变参数的关系。结果 二尖瓣反流患者的延迟强化率明显高于二尖瓣狭窄患者(χ~2=8.512,P=0.004),室间隔延迟强化程度(29.99±17.14)%显著高于前壁(22.70±17.75)%和侧壁[(21.76±17.65)%F=4.91,P=0.012]。二尖瓣反流患者重度延迟强化组左心室射血分数较轻中度组显著降低,延迟强化体积比例(LGEv)与左心室射血分数呈负相关(r=-0.69,P=0.010)。与非延迟强化组相比,延迟强化组左心室舒张末期容积增大[(207.05±82.74)mL vs (167.42±73.02) mL,F=5.26,P=0.023],心肌质量及重构指数明显下降。重度延迟强化组心肌整体及心中间部峰值径向应变和周向应变较轻中度组显著降低(P<0.05)。结论 CMR-LGE能定量评估MVD患者心肌纤维化的分布特征及程度,对评估疾病严重程度及预后具有重要临床价值。

【Abstract】 Objective To explore the clinical value of cardiac magnetic resonance late gadolinium enhancement(CMR-LGE) in quantitative assessment of myocardial fibrosis in patients with mitral valve disease(MVD),and compare the relationship between fibrosis characteristics and cardiac function in patients with different types of MVD.Methods A total of 105 patients with MVD in West China Hospital of Sichuan University from January 2013 to November 2019 were enrolled.After screening, 58 isolated patients [27 with mitral stenosis(MS) and 31 with mitral regurgitation(MR)] and 42 healthy controls were included.All participants underwent CMR-LGE examination, and Cvi42 post-processing software was used to evaluate the extent of left ventricular myocardial fibrosis and analyze its segmental distribution and correlation with cardiac function and strain parameters.Results The incidence of LGE in patients with MR was significantly higher than that in patients with MS(χ~2=8.512,P=0.004).The extent of septal LGE(29.99±17.14)% was significantly greater than that of the anterior wall(22.70±17.75)% and lateral wall [(21.76±17.65)%,F=4.91,P=0.012].Left ventricular ejection fraction(LVEF) was significantly lower in severe LGE group than in mild/moderate group, and LGE volume ratio showed significant negative correlation with LVEF(r=-0.69,P=0.01).The LGE group showed increased left ventricular end-diastolic volume[(207.05±82.74) ml vs(167.42±73.02) ml, F=5.26,P=0.023],with decreased myocardial mass and remodeling index compared with non-LGE group.The global and mid-ventricular peak radial strain and circumferential strain were significantly reduced in severe LGE group compared with mild/moderate group(P < 0.05).Conclusion CMR-LGE can quantify the distribution and extent of myocardial fibrosis in patients with MVD,providing important clinical value for assessing disease severity and prognosis.
